ITINERARY:
DAY 1. MANILA (MEALS ON BOARD)
Your African adventure begins with your departure from Manila, setting off on an unforgettable journey to the heart of Southern Africa.
DAY 2. ZIMBABWE (MEALS ON BOARD/D)
Arrive in Victoria Falls, home to one of the world?s greatest natural wonders. Transfer to your lodge and settle into the serene surroundings before embarking on a scenic sunset cruise along the mighty Zambezi River aboard the Wild Horizon Sundowner Cruise. As the sun dips below the horizon, enjoy breathtaking views, abundant birdlife, and the chance to spot wildlife along the riverbanks.
DAY 3. ZIMBABWE (B/L/D)
Rise early for a guided sunrise tour of the magnificent Victoria Falls, where the morning light creates a spectacular display over the cascading waters.
Later, gain insight into local life with a cultural tour of Chinotimba Township, followed by a warm and authentic home-hosted lunch with a local family. In the evening, indulge in a memorable dining experience at The Boma ? Dinner & Drum Show, featuring traditional cuisine, drumming, and vibrant live entertainment.
DAY 4. ZIMBABWE (B/L/D)
After breakfast, step back in time with a visit to the historic Victoria Falls Railway Station. Board a tram to the iconic Victoria Falls Bridge. Enjoy a guided tour of The Bridge and Bridge Museum, where you will learn about its engineering history and significance in Southern Africa?s railway heritage. The rest of the day is yours to relax at leisure.
DAY 5. ZIMBABWE - BOTSWANA (B/L/D)
Cross the Kazungula Border and continue to Botswana?s renowned Chobe National Park, celebrated for its vast elephant population and exceptional wildlife viewing. Enjoy a river safari cruise on the Chobe River, followed by an exciting 4x4 game drive in search of elephants, lions, buffalo, and other iconic African wildlife.
Later, return to Zambia for an overnight stay on the banks of the Zambezi.
DAY 6. ZIMBABWE - ZAMBIA (B/L/D)
Discover Victoria Falls from the Zambian side, offering a different and equally stunning perspective of this UNESCO World Heritage Site. Continue by boat to the legendary Livingstone Island and, water levels permitting, experience the thrill of visiting Devil's Pool, a natural infinity pool perched at the edge of the falls.
DAY 7. ZAMBIA (B/L/D)
Enjoy a leisurely morning before taking to the skies on a breathtaking helicopter flight over Victoria Falls and the surrounding landscapes. In the afternoon, embark on an exhilarating speedboat safari along the Zambezi River, where you may encounter hippos, crocodiles, elephants, and a variety of birdlife in their natural habitat. Cap off the day with a guided rhino walking safari, a rare and thrilling opportunity to observe one of Africa?s most iconic and endangered species up close in its natural habitat.
DAY 8. ZAMBIA - ZIMBABWE (B/MEALS ON BOARD)
After breakfast, transfer to the Zambian border post and proceed through standard immigration and border control formalities as you exit Zambia. Continue your journey by crossing the iconic Victoria Falls Bridge and arrive at the Zimbabwean border post to complete all formalities. Transfer to Victoria Falls Airport for your departure flight back to Manila, concluding your unforgettable adventure.
DAY 9. MANILA (MEALS ON BOARD)
Arrive in Manila, concluding your unforgettable ?WAKANDA? journey through the natural wonders, wildlife, and rich cultures of Southern Africa.

IMPORTANT NOTICE

To ensure a smooth departure process, please check and confirm with your passengers the following mandatory travel documents:

1. For Filipino Minors (Below 18 Years Old): If a minor is traveling alone or with someone other than their parents, they are required to secure a Travel Clearance issued by the Department of Social Welfare and Development (DSWD). Please advise parents/guardians to process this in advance.

2. For Filipino Government Employees: Government employees traveling abroad, even for personal or leisure purposes, must present a Travel Authority from their respective Department Heads. This is a required document upon departure.
